Park Heights Master Plan Area

4

***Amounts in thousands***

FY 2020 FY 2021 FY 2022 Agency Estimate $8,000 $8,000 $8,000 Adjustment from prior year

Pimlico Local Impact Aid $8,000 $8,000 $8,000 Park Heights Master Plan Area (85%) $6,800 $6,800 $6,800

Major Redevelopment Area (Demolition) $620 HCD Development Support (MRA or other major projects) $1,082 $1,052 $1,052 HCD CC Jackson Park (Design and Construction) $1,200 $500 BCRP Library (Design and Seed funds for construction) $2,000 $3,300 $3,800 DGS Human Services (Out of School Time) $520 $520 $520 MOHS PHR Operating Expenses $500 $500 $500 HCD/PHR PHR Clean and Green Team $100 $100 $100 HCD/PHR Public Safety (Safe Streets) $200 $200 $200 MOCJ Education (HIPPY, school grants) $100 $100 $100 HCD/PHR Community Schools (Arlington, Pimlico) $40 $40 $40 HCD/PHR Langston Hughes Resource Center Operating Expenses $100 $100 $100 DGS Neighborhood Initiative Competitive Grants $250 $250 $250 3rd party Public Art $50 $50 3rd party PCDA Admin $51 $51 $51 Planning Grants Administration $38 $38 $38 3rd party Park Heights Total $6,800 $6,800 $6,800

Neighborhood Initiative Competitive Grants

  • Small Grants: less than $2,500
  • Large Grants: $2,500 to $30,000; MARCH 1 deadline
  • Please take pictures and report: Grant recipients are

required to submit quarterly reports and photos highlighting their efforts.

  • Technical Assistance: contact Healthy Neighborhood

Mark Sissman (msissman@healthyneighborhoods.org) or Matt Bartolini (mbartolini@healthyneighborhoods.org) at Healthy Neighborhoods, Inc.
